The Line 21 Project accommodates an online collection of contemporary Chinese propaganda images dating from 2005 to the present. What distinguishes this from other online collections is that its images are not of the propaganda object in isolation but rather of the object within its immediate physical context. To learn more about the collection, please visit the site's ABOUT page.
